  1. Jun 17, 2024 · The filmography of Sivaji Ganesan (1928–2001) comprises a total of 288 movies with 275 Tamil, 9 Telugu, 2 Malayalam and 2 Hindi. He is the only actor to have played the lead role in over 250 films in Tamil cinema. [1] Apart from these, he has acted in 17 films as honorary appearance.

  3. 5 days ago · Vasantha Maligai is a 1972 Tamil film, directed by K.S. Prakash Rao, starring Sivaji Ganesan and Vanisri, a remake of the 1971 hit Telugu film, Prem Nagar. Vasantha Maligai was a blockbuster, running in theatres for nearly 750 days, and Ganesan and Vanisri were both well-received for their acting.

  8. Jun 13, 2024 · Sivandha Mann, also spelt as Sivantha Mann, is a 1969 Indian Tamil language film with communistic theme directed by C.V. Sridhar that stars Sivaji Ganesan, Kanchana and M. N. Nambiar in the lead roles, while other actors like R. Muthuraman, Nagesh and S. V. Ranga Rao play supporting roles.
